1.一種基于期望傳播的衛(wèi)星多波束聯(lián)合檢測(cè)及譯碼方法,該方法在相同波束下的各用戶采用TDMA方式復(fù)用,同時(shí)波束間采用近似消息傳遞算法消除同頻干擾,所述方法包含:
步驟1)根據(jù)消息傳遞算法計(jì)算均值和方法,具體包含:計(jì)算每個(gè)用戶從變量節(jié)點(diǎn)至觀測(cè)節(jié)點(diǎn)的均值和方差;計(jì)算每個(gè)波束內(nèi)所有用戶從觀測(cè)節(jié)點(diǎn)到變量節(jié)點(diǎn)傳遞消息的均值和方差;
步驟2)根據(jù)步驟1)得到的均值和方差計(jì)算每個(gè)用戶的均值和方差,并計(jì)算每個(gè)用戶的變量節(jié)點(diǎn)在迭代檢測(cè)算法中的均值和方差;
步驟3)計(jì)算檢測(cè)器向譯碼器輸出的信息;
步驟4)根據(jù)檢測(cè)器向譯碼器輸出的信息,譯碼器向映射節(jié)點(diǎn)輸出外信息,所述外信息為編碼比特的似然概率;
步驟5)判斷迭代是否結(jié)束,如果迭代未結(jié)束,返回步驟1);否則,將各譯碼器的譯碼結(jié)果作為估計(jì)的對(duì)應(yīng)用戶的發(fā)送符號(hào)。
2.根據(jù)權(quán)利要求1所述的基于期望傳播的衛(wèi)星多波束聯(lián)合檢測(cè)及譯碼方法,所述步驟1)之前還包含:初始化相關(guān)參數(shù)的步驟;
其中,所述相關(guān)參數(shù)包含:迭代次數(shù),第一次迭代時(shí)譯碼器反饋的編碼比特的后驗(yàn)概率,第一次迭代時(shí)譯碼器反饋的編碼比特的似然概率。
3.根據(jù)權(quán)利要求1所述的基于期望傳播的衛(wèi)星多波束聯(lián)合檢測(cè)及譯碼方法,其特征在于,所述步驟1)進(jìn)一步包含:
步驟1-1)對(duì)參數(shù)進(jìn)行初始化;
設(shè)定:m表示多波束天線中點(diǎn)波束的個(gè)數(shù),m=1,2,...,M;M為點(diǎn)波束的總個(gè)數(shù);n是存在的用戶數(shù),n=1,2,...,N;N為用戶的總數(shù);t是各符號(hào)的接收時(shí)刻,t=1,2,...,T;其中i為本次迭代次數(shù),i=1,2,...,I,I為總迭代次數(shù);
初始化:設(shè)定第t個(gè)時(shí)刻第n個(gè)用戶發(fā)送的符號(hào)為xtn,xtn取值于離散符號(hào)集將xtn看作是連續(xù)型復(fù)高斯隨機(jī)變量,第t個(gè)時(shí)刻第m個(gè)波束接收的符號(hào)為ftm,第i次迭代過程中從變量節(jié)點(diǎn)xtn傳遞至觀測(cè)節(jié)點(diǎn)ftm的消息記為將近似為復(fù)高斯概率密度函數(shù)
步驟1-2)計(jì)算每個(gè)用戶從變量節(jié)點(diǎn)至觀測(cè)節(jié)點(diǎn)的均值和方差;
步驟1-2-1)當(dāng)1≤n≤N,計(jì)算第i次迭代過程中xtn的后驗(yàn)概率分布
其中,q表示的是比特信息,表示第i次迭代過程中譯碼器反饋的編碼比特的后驗(yàn)概率,∏為連乘符號(hào);
步驟1-2-2)計(jì)算第i次迭代過程中xtn的均值和方差
其中,αs屬于集合
步驟1-2-3)計(jì)算第i次迭代過程中的均值和方差由高斯PDF的標(biāo)準(zhǔn)參數(shù)得到:
其中,hmn為信道系數(shù)矩陣,表示hmn的共軛;
其中,表示噪聲的方差;
步驟1-3)計(jì)算每個(gè)波束內(nèi)所有用戶從觀測(cè)節(jié)點(diǎn)到變量節(jié)點(diǎn)傳遞消息的均值和方差;具體過程為:
當(dāng)1≤m≤M時(shí),計(jì)算第i次迭代過程中和的值:
其中,ym為第m個(gè)接收符號(hào)。
4.根據(jù)權(quán)利要求3所述的基于期望傳播的衛(wèi)星多波束聯(lián)合檢測(cè)及譯碼方法,其特征在于,所述步驟2)進(jìn)一步包含:
當(dāng)1≤n≤N,計(jì)算出xtn在迭代MMSE檢測(cè)算法中的均值和方差
其中,表示噪聲的方差。
5.根據(jù)權(quán)利要求4所述的基于期望傳播的衛(wèi)星多波束聯(lián)合檢測(cè)及譯碼方法,其特征在于,所述步驟3)進(jìn)一步包含:
計(jì)算出檢測(cè)器向譯碼器給出的外信息
其中,是復(fù)高斯分布的記號(hào),xtn服從復(fù)高斯分布,和分別為均值和方差,表示從映射節(jié)點(diǎn)傳遞到變量節(jié)點(diǎn)xtn的消息,而表示由譯碼器傳向映射節(jié)點(diǎn)的外信息;
譯碼器以和作為輸入并輸出外信息和
6.一種基于期望傳播的衛(wèi)星多波束聯(lián)合檢測(cè)及譯碼系統(tǒng),該系統(tǒng)在相同波束下的各用戶采用TDMA方式復(fù)用,同時(shí)波束間采用近似消息傳遞算法消除同頻干擾,所述系統(tǒng)包含:聯(lián)合檢測(cè)器和譯碼器;
所述聯(lián)合檢測(cè)器,包括:
第一處理模塊,用于根據(jù)消息傳遞算法計(jì)算均值和方差,具體包含:計(jì)算每個(gè)用戶從變量節(jié)點(diǎn)至觀測(cè)節(jié)點(diǎn)的均值和方差;計(jì)算每個(gè)波束內(nèi)所有用戶從觀測(cè)節(jié)點(diǎn)到變量節(jié)點(diǎn)傳遞消息的均值和方差;
第二處理模塊,用于根據(jù)消息傳遞算法得到的均值和方差,計(jì)算每個(gè)用戶的均值和方差,并計(jì)算每個(gè)用戶的變量節(jié)點(diǎn)在迭代檢測(cè)算法中的均值和方差;和
第三處理模塊,用于計(jì)算檢測(cè)器向譯碼器輸出的信息;
所述譯碼器,包括:
第四處理模塊,用于根據(jù)檢測(cè)器向譯碼器輸出的信息,譯碼器向映射節(jié)點(diǎn)輸出外信息,其中,所述外信息為編碼比特的似然概率;
判決模塊,用于判斷迭代是否結(jié)束;和
輸出模塊,用于當(dāng)?shù)Y(jié)束時(shí)將各譯碼器的譯碼結(jié)果作為估計(jì)的對(duì)應(yīng)用戶的發(fā)送符號(hào)。
7.根據(jù)權(quán)利要求6所述的基于期望傳播的衛(wèi)星多波束聯(lián)合檢測(cè)及譯碼系統(tǒng),所述聯(lián)合檢測(cè)器還包含:初始化模塊,用于初始化迭代相關(guān)的參數(shù);
其中,所述相關(guān)的參數(shù)包含:迭代次數(shù),第一次迭代時(shí)譯碼器反饋的編碼比特的后驗(yàn)概率,第一次迭代時(shí)譯碼器反饋的編碼比特的似然概率;
設(shè)定:m表示多波束天線中點(diǎn)波束的個(gè)數(shù),m=1,2,...,M;M為點(diǎn)波束的總個(gè)數(shù);n是存在的用戶數(shù),n=1,2,...,N;N為用戶的總數(shù);t是各符號(hào)的接收時(shí)刻,t=1,2,...,T;其中i為本次迭代次數(shù),i=1,2,...,I,I為總迭代次數(shù);
初始化:設(shè)定第t個(gè)時(shí)刻第n個(gè)用戶發(fā)送的符號(hào)為xtn,xtn取值于離散符號(hào)集將xtn看作是連續(xù)型復(fù)高斯隨機(jī)變量,第t個(gè)時(shí)刻第m個(gè)波束接收的符號(hào)為ftm,第i次迭代過程中從變量節(jié)點(diǎn)xtn傳遞至觀測(cè)節(jié)點(diǎn)ftm的消息記為將近似為復(fù)高斯概率密度函數(shù)
8.根據(jù)權(quán)利要求7所述的基于期望傳播的衛(wèi)星多波束聯(lián)合檢測(cè)及譯碼系統(tǒng),其特征在于,所述第一處理模塊的具體處理過程為:
當(dāng)1≤n≤N,計(jì)算第i次迭代過程中xtn的后驗(yàn)概率分布
其中,q表示的是比特信息,表示第i次迭代過程中譯碼器反饋的編碼比特的后驗(yàn)概率,∏為連乘符號(hào);
計(jì)算第i次迭代過程中xtn的均值和方差
其中,αs屬于集合
計(jì)算第i次迭代過程中的均值和方差由高斯PDF的標(biāo)準(zhǔn)參數(shù)得到:
其中,hmn為信道系數(shù)矩陣,表示hmn的共軛;
其中,表示噪聲的方差;
所述第二處理模塊的具體處理過程為:
當(dāng)1≤m≤M時(shí),計(jì)算第i次迭代過程中和的值:
其中,ym為第m個(gè)接收符號(hào)。
9.根據(jù)權(quán)利要求8所述的基于期望傳播的衛(wèi)星多波束聯(lián)合檢測(cè)及譯碼系統(tǒng),其特征在于,所述第三處理模塊的具體處理過程為:
當(dāng)1≤n≤N,計(jì)算出xtn在迭代MMSE檢測(cè)算法中的均值和方差
其中,表示噪聲的方差。
10.根據(jù)權(quán)利要求9所述的基于期望傳播的衛(wèi)星多波束聯(lián)合檢測(cè)及譯碼系統(tǒng),其特征在于,所述第四處理模塊的具體處理過程為:
計(jì)算出檢測(cè)器向譯碼器給出的外信息
其中,是復(fù)高斯分布的記號(hào),xtn服從復(fù)高斯分布,和分別為均值和方差,表示從映射節(jié)點(diǎn)傳遞到變量節(jié)點(diǎn)xtn的消息,而表示由譯碼器傳向映射節(jié)點(diǎn)的外信息。